Comprehending Coast FIRE
Coast FIRE is a financial method that allows individuals to reach a state of financial independence without requiring to strongly accumulate wealth. The core of Coast Fire Movement is attaining a cost savings number that will grow in time to support one's retirement needs without more contributions. Hence, it emphasizes reaching a point where you can "coast" towards retirement without the pressure of saving more throughout your working years.

Computing your Coast FIRE number includes a couple of actions. Here's a breakdown:
Step 1: Determine Your Required Retirement Savings
To discover how much you require at retirement, consider your yearly costs throughout retirement. A typical guideline of thumb is to utilize 25 times your yearly costs (utilizing the 4% safe withdrawal rate).

Formula:
[\ text Needed Retirement Savings = \ text Yearly Expenses \ times 25]Step 2: Estimate Your Expected Growth Rate
Presuming that your investments yield a typical annual return, many people use a conservative estimate of about 5-7% for stock exchange financial investments.
Action 3: Calculate Your Current Retirement Savings
Take a look at your existing pension, savings, and investments. This consists of 401( k) s, IRAs, brokerage accounts, and any other financial investments.
Step 4: Time Until You Reach Coast FIRE
Price quote the variety of years you can keep working before you reach retirement age. Preferably, this is the time frame in which your current cost savings will grow to the needed quantity without additional contributions.
Step 5: Perform the Calculation
Utilizing the above aspects, you can utilize this formula to calculate your Coast FIRE number:

Formula:
[\ text Current Retirement Savings \ times (1 + \ text Development Rate )^ \ text Years = \ text Required Retirement Savings]
Example Calculation:
ParameterWorthYearly Expenses₤ 50,000Required Retirement Savings₤ 1,250,000Current Retirement Savings₤ 300,000Development Rate6% (0.06 )Years Until Retirement20 years
Using the Calculation:
The savings would grow as follows:

[\ text Future Value = 300,000 \ times (1 + 0.06) ^ 20 \ approx 1,024,800]
In this example, the individual would be around ₤ 225,200 brief of their needed cost savings at retirement, indicating they would still require to conserve or think about alternative techniques to bridge the space.

What is the precise Coast FIRE number?
The Coast FIRE number varies for everyone, depending on individual expenditures, savings, and financial investment returns. Calculate it using the formulas provided to discover yours.
2. How does Coast FIRE differ from traditional FIRE?
Coast FIRE involves reaching a savings objective permitting retirement without further contributions, while conventional FIRE requires a more aggressive conserving strategy to achieve financial independence faster.
3. Is Coast FIRE attainable for everyone?
While attainable for lots of, it requires careful planning, disciplined cost savings, and a clear understanding of individual financial needs.
4. Can I still save while pursuing Coast FIRE?
Definitely! Individuals can still contribute to their cost savings, but the primary idea focuses on enabling those built up savings to grow.
5. What kinds of financial investments are best for Coast FIRE?
Investments that use development potential, such as stocks, index funds, or realty, are often advised. A diversified portfolio typically offers the best returns.
